UntagResource - Amazon Bedrock

UntagResource

Remove tags from a resource.

Request Syntax

DELETE /tags/resourceArn?tagKeys=tagKeys HTTP/1.1

URI Request Parameters

The request uses the following URI parameters.

resourceArn

The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of the resource from which to remove tags.

Length Constraints: Minimum length of 20. Maximum length of 1011.

Pattern: (^arn:aws:bedrock:[a-zA-Z0-9-]+:/d{12}:(agent|agent-alias|knowledge-base)/[A-Z0-9]{10}(?:/[A-Z0-9]{10})?$)

Required: Yes

tagKeys

A list of keys of the tags to remove from the resource.

Array Members: Minimum number of 0 items. Maximum number of 200 items.

Length Constraints: Minimum length of 1. Maximum length of 128.

Pattern: ^[a-zA-Z0-9\s._:/=+@-]*$

Required: Yes

Request Body

The request does not have a request body.

Response Syntax

HTTP/1.1 200

Response Elements

If the action is successful, the service sends back an HTTP 200 response with an empty HTTP body.

Errors

For information about the errors that are common to all actions, see Common Errors.

AccessDeniedException

The request is denied because of missing access permissions.

HTTP Status Code: 403

InternalServerException

An internal server error occurred. Retry your request.

HTTP Status Code: 500

ResourceNotFoundException

The specified resource Amazon Resource Name (ARN) was not found. Check the Amazon Resource Name (ARN) and try your request again.

HTTP Status Code: 404

ThrottlingException

The number of requests exceeds the limit. Resubmit your request later.

HTTP Status Code: 429

ValidationException

Input validation failed. Check your request parameters and retry the request.

HTTP Status Code: 400

Examples

Example request

This example illustrates one usage of UntagResource.

DELETE /tags/arn:aws:bedrock:us-west-2:123456789012:agent/ABCDEFGHIJ HTTP/1.1

Example response

This example illustrates one usage of UntagResource.

HTTP/1.1 200
